The last cigar in the Carlos Torano Review series, and we definitely saved the best for last. These cigars came in a hinged-top box, well presented and looked delicious. The top and bottom layers of cigars were separated with a cedar sheet. Great appearance and construction, and a fantastic burn across the board. Ash length, color, and type varied, as did the estimate of strength. Good aroma and great taste.
It was interesting to see the differences and similarities in the cigars of this Carlos Torano lineup. What surprises me a little is that there really were no surprises as far as value goes, with the exception of the Virtuoso. Seems like the low-end cheap stick was just that, and the high-end stick delivered. Here is a breakdown of Price vs. Overall Grade:
Stick ............ Price . Grade
Dominicos ........ $ 1.80 ... B-
Cameroon 1916 .... $ 4.24 ... B+
Virtuoso Maestro . $ 5.20 ... A-
Reserva Selecta .. $ 6.29 ... B
Tribute 2004 ..... $10.00 ... A-
